Background:
The protein encoded by this gene is a plasma membrane receptor for high density lipoprotein cholesterol (HDL). The encoded protein mediates cholesterol transfer to and from HDL. In addition, this protein is a receptor for hepatitis C virus glycoprotein E2. Several trans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ene.[provided by RefSeq, Jan 2019]
